Gameplay

Billard Deluxe delivers a straightforward and faithful simulation of cue sports, offering five pool variants alongside snooker, Russian pyramid, and carom billiards. From the moment you step up to the virtual table, the game’s adherence to international rule sets is evident. Each variant feels distinct, reflecting real-world nuances—whether it’s the strategic safety play of snooker or the delicate precision required in carom billiards.

Control is handled through intuitive input devices: mouse or gamepad. You adjust your cue’s angle, set the power meter, and watch your shot unfold. There’s a satisfying balance between accessibility and skill ceiling. Beginners can rely on visual guides to line up shots, while seasoned players can disable aids and depend on muscle memory and real-world knowledge of English, draw, and follow shots.

Billard Deluxe also lets you customize your playing environment. Change table colors, cloth patterns, rail designs, and even the room’s lighting. Although there’s only a single exhibition mode—either against the AI or a second player—these customization options help keep matches fresh. The absence of a formal tournament or career path might feel limiting, but the pure, no-frills approach emphasizes the core attraction: cue sports.

Graphics

Visually, Billard Deluxe leans toward realism rather than flash. Tables are rendered with crisp, clean lines and accurate textures for cloth, wood, and balls. Subtle reflections on the polished rails and the gentle sheen on the cue ball convey a convincing sense of material. Occasional chalk dust particles float briefly in the air, adding a nice touch of authenticity.

The game offers multiple camera angles—from overhead views that mimic television coverage to immersive behind-the-cue perspectives. Dynamic zooms and slow-motion replays highlight impressive bank shots or nail-biting safeties. While backgrounds remain static—often a simple hall setting or neutral backdrop—this minimalist approach keeps the focus firmly on the table.

Performance is rock-solid across supported hardware. Frame rates stay consistent even when you crank up graphical fidelity, and load times between matches are minimal. There’s no extravagant particle system or flashy shaders, but the under-the-hood polish ensures that every shot feels weighty and satisfying.

Overall Experience

Billard Deluxe succeeds as a pure billiards simulator. Its accurate physics engine, comprehensive rule sets, and variety of game types make it a compelling choice for enthusiasts. Whether you’re practicing snooker safety play or perfecting a three-cushion carom, the controls and table feel rise to the challenge.

That focused design also brings trade-offs. The single exhibition mode may leave players craving a structured career or online ranking. Customization helps, but without tournaments, leaderboards, or achievements, long-term motivation depends on personal or local-multiplayer rivalry.

Ultimately, if you want a no-nonsense, customizable pool simulator with solid visuals and reliable performance, Billard Deluxe is an affordable way to hone your virtual cue skills. Casual players might miss bells and whistles, but fans of real-world cue sports will find this a worthy digital companion.
